This Career Advancement Programme in Crowdfunding for Creative Projects provides comprehensive training in all aspects of successful crowdfunding campaigns. Participants will learn to craft compelling campaign narratives, manage effective marketing strategies, and build strong community engagement.
Key learning outcomes include mastering platform specifics (Kickstarter, Indiegogo, etc.), understanding financial projections, and developing post-campaign strategies. Participants will gain practical, hands-on experience through simulated projects and real-world case studies, enhancing their skillset in project management and digital marketing for creative ventures.
The programme's duration is typically eight weeks, incorporating a blend of online modules, workshops, and individual mentoring sessions.
